Bodycam footage shows chaotic moments leading up to fatal officer-involved shooting

Authorities have unveiled bodycam footage capturing the intense events that led to a fatal officer-involved shooting in Fairfax, Virginia, in April. In a statement accompanying the video, the Fairfax County Police Department (FCPD) categorized the event as an “attempted murder.”

On April 23, a police officer stopped 36-year-old Jamal Wali for speeding and noted that his vehicle also had an expired safety inspection sticker. Upon being pulled over, Wali abruptly hit the brakes, which the officer observing the situation noted. 

Afterward, Wali told the officer he had a weapon and questioned the reason for the traffic stop. The situation escalated swiftly as Wali, visibly agitated, began yelling, using profanity, refusing to provide his name, and stating he did not have a driver’s license or vehicle registration.

“It’s always regrettable when a life is lost. It is regrettable that Mr. Wali is no longer with us,” Davis said at a news conference announcing the release of the footage. He confirmed that Wali was married with four children as he had claimed during his tense interaction with the officer.

The chief said “the impact on those children is unimaginable, and they’ll carry that with them the rest of their lives, so we take that very seriously.”

Davis credited the officer on the passenger’s side with saving the lives of the other responding officers.

“We also realize in this particular scenario that we’re very fortunate that we didn’t have two police funerals because it was just by — or thanks to, rather — some strategic thinking, actions by our police officer who you see on the passenger’s side of the car. His actions, his deployment of that deadly force, saved the lives of the two officers that were on the driver’s side of the car. There’s no doubt about that,” Davis told reporters.

FCPD said in a press release that Officer Ian Lachapelle, who fired his gun, was placed on restricted duty status as the investigation of the incident continues.
